Transaction ef37d784276e6638d025120200c1fa9c83d1f5cdff1f126c5345941a8fdb216b

3 Input
1 Outputs
  • ef37d784276e6638d025120200c1fa9c83d1f5cdff1f126c5345941a8fdb216b:0
  • value  997383
    address  3HA9SDpKsBCJfUrW8bmx8AbHodBkXseHpU